Are security, plotting and other system >managemnet issues difficult to deal with? >Thanks >Eric Anderson >Programmer/Analyst >Ayres Associates Looking Glass is actually produced by Visix. Intergraph and Visix have signed an agreement that allows Intergraph to sell Looking Glass with their machines. I have seen Looking Glass on a Sun system and I was very impressed with the interface, so much so that I plan to use it in a number of areas.
